Malone's CNC Machining was founded in 1982 by Donald E. Malone and has since established itself as a leading manufacturer of aircraft parts and assemblies for the U.S. government. From its humble beginnings in a 3000 Sq. ft. industrial building in Upland, California, the company has grown and expanded its capabilities to become one of the top manufacturing employers in the Grove area.
The company's original focus on B-52, KC-135, and EC-3 spares has evolved over the years, and Malone's CNC Machining now manufactures thousands of various components and assemblies. The company's growth can be attributed to its commitment to taking on more challenging projects, which has led to the acquisition of new technologies and the expansion of its facilities.
In 1992, Malone's CNC Machining relocated to its current location in Grove, Oklahoma, a 20,000 sq. ft. building with 16,000 sq. ft. of manufacturing area and 4,000 sq. ft. of office area. The company also has 8,000 sq. ft. of off-site warehouse space. Prior to the passing of Raymond Duncan in 2008, Malone's CNC Machining, Inc. acquired Duncan Models, further expanding its capabilities and solidifying its position as a leader in the aerospace manufacturing industry.
In May 2019, Malone's CNC was sold and bought by three investors, marking a new chapter in the company's history. Today, Malone's CNC Machining, Inc. employs approximately 50 people and maintains approximately 300 active contracts year-round, shipping the highest volume of government contracts in the state of Oklahoma.
Services Offered by Malone's CNC Machining
Malone's CNC Machining offers a wide range of services, including:
- CNC Machining: From manual milling and turning to high-speed vertical and horizontal 5-axis simultaneous CNC machining, Malone's CNC Machining has the capabilities to manufacture a vast variety of aircraft parts and assemblies.
- Sheet Metal: Malone's CNC Machining utilizes proven processes to manufacture everything from a simple sheet metal bracket to a complex, formed, multi-component assembly.
- Assemblies: Malone's CNC Machining is proficient in performing many types of assembly processes, ensuring that each component and assembly meets the highest quality standards.
Malone's CNC Machining's commitment to quality is evident in its AS9100 and ISO 9001 certifications. The company's quality assurance provisions and clauses are available for download on its website.
